  16. Andy Wood died 25 years ago today. For those who arent familiar he was the lead singer of the grunge band "mother love bone". Jeff Ament and Stone Gossard were in that band who then went on to create Pearl Jam. Temple of the Dog (half pearl jam and half soundgarden) formed and did 1 album as a tribute to Andy. Also, the song "far behind" by candelbox was written about andy too. His life was a major contributor to the formation of grunge.
